Phased Array Antennas: Principles, Advantages, and Types

WebMay 6, 2014 · Beamforming is a process that allows you to focus your WiFi signal. Put simply, when your router is sending out a WiFi signal, the signal gets wider and wider as it leaves the router decreasing losing strength in exchange for coverage. The end goal for a WiFi-connected device (laptop, iPhone or streaming media player) is that this wide signal ... WebThere are two main types of beamforming. WebOct 5, 2024 · Explicit beamforming requires information to be sent from the client device to the access point in order to work. The additional information makes the beamforming more accurate, but the tradeoff is that it places more data in the airwaves. In a departure from 802.11n, 802.11ac defines only one beamforming sounding method: Explicit sounding.
